Beispiel ( beachten Sie den Fall ): string s = "Hello world!"; String s = "Hello world!"; Was sind die Richtlinien für die Verwendung von jedem? Und was sind die
Overа этот вопрос есть ответы на Stapelüberlauf на русском : foreach () для enum Wie können Sie ein enumin C # aufzählen ? ZB wird der folgende Code nicht kompiliert: public enum Suit { Spades, Hearts, Clubs, Diamonds } public void EnumerateAllSuitsDemoMethod() { foreach (Suit suit in Suit) {...
Wie kann ein intin ein enumC # umgewandelt
Gibt es eine Möglichkeit, die folgende Rückgabe wahr zu machen? string title = "ASTRINGTOTEST"; title.Contains("string"); Es scheint keine Überlastung zu geben, die es mir ermöglicht, die Groß- und Kleinschreibung zu ändern. Derzeit überschreibe ich beide, aber das ist nur albern (womit ich mich...
Ich habe verschiedene Möglichkeiten gesehen, ein Wörterbuch in C # zu durchlaufen. Gibt es einen
Was sind die richtigen Versionsnummern für C #? Was kam wann heraus? Warum kann ich keine Antworten zu C # 3.5 finden ? Diese Frage soll in erster Linie denjenigen helfen, die nach einer Antwort mit einer falschen Versionsnummer suchen, z . B. C # 3.5 . Die Hoffnung ist, dass jeder, der keine...
Ich möchte so etwas tun wie: MyObject myObj = GetMyObj(); // Create and fill a new object MyObject newObj = myObj.Clone(); Nehmen Sie dann Änderungen am neuen Objekt vor, die sich nicht im ursprünglichen Objekt widerspiegeln. Ich brauche diese Funktionalität nicht oft. Wenn es also nötig war, habe...
Wie konvertiere ich eine stringin eine byte[]in .NET (C #), ohne manuell eine bestimmte Codierung anzugeben? Ich werde die Zeichenfolge verschlüsseln. Ich kann es verschlüsseln, ohne es zu konvertieren, aber ich möchte trotzdem wissen, warum hier die Codierung zum Tragen kommt. Warum sollte die...
Es wird davon abgeraten, einfach zu fangen System.Exception. Stattdessen sollten nur die "bekannten" Ausnahmen abgefangen werden. Dies führt manchmal zu unnötigem sich wiederholendem Code, zum Beispiel: try { WebId = new Guid(queryString["web"]); } catch (FormatException) { WebId =...
Ich habe StyleCop über einen C # -Code ausgeführt und es wird immer wieder gemeldet, dass sich meine usingAnweisungen im Namespace befinden sollten. Gibt es einen technischen Grund, die usingDirektiven innerhalb und nicht außerhalb des Namespace zu
Wie generiere ich eine zufällige Ganzzahl in C
Wie kann ich eine Excel-Tabelle mit C # erstellen, ohne dass Excel auf dem Computer installiert werden muss, auf dem der Code ausgeführt
Die Antworten dieser Frage sind eine Gemeinschaftsanstrengung . Bearbeiten Sie vorhandene Antworten, um diesen Beitrag zu verbessern. Derzeit werden keine neuen Antworten oder Interaktionen akzeptiert. Overа этот вопрос есть ответы на Stapelüberlauf на русском : Что такое NullReferenceException, и...
Bei einer DateTimeDarstellung eines Geburtstag einer Person, wie berechne ich ihr Alter in Jahren?
Ich habe eine Klasse namens Questions(Plural). In dieser Klasse gibt es eine Aufzählung namens Question(Singular), die so aussieht. public enum Question { Role = 2, ProjectFunding = 3, TotalEmployee = 4, NumberOfServers = 5, TopBusinessConcern = 6 } In der QuestionsKlasse habe ich eine get(int...
Bei der Verwendung von Lambda-Ausdrücken oder anonymen Methoden in C # müssen wir uns vor dem Zugriff auf modifizierte Abschlussfallen in Acht nehmen. Zum Beispiel: foreach (var s in strings) { query = query.Where(i => i.Prop == s); // access to modified closure ... } Aufgrund des geänderten...
Ich weiß aus der Microsoft-Dokumentation, dass die "primäre" Verwendung der IDisposableSchnittstelle darin besteht, nicht verwaltete Ressourcen zu bereinigen. Für mich bedeutet "nicht verwaltet" Dinge wie Datenbankverbindungen, Sockets, Fensterhandles usw. Aber ich habe Code gesehen, in dem die...
Bin über diese Codezeile gelaufen: FormsAuth = formsAuth ?? new FormsAuthenticationWrapper(); Was bedeuten die beiden Fragezeichen, ist es eine Art ternärer Operator? Es ist schwer, in Google
Die C # -Desktopanwendung in der Express Edition funktionierte und funktionierte 5 Sekunden später nicht mehr. Ich habe folgendes versucht: Stellen Sie sicher, dass die Debug-Konfiguration, das Debug-Flag und die vollständigen Debug-Informationen für alle Assemblys festgelegt sind. Löschen Sie...
DateTimeWie zeige ich bei einem bestimmten Wert die relative Zeit an, z. vor 2 Stunden vor 3 Tagen vor einem Monat